Quick one for the sync: timezone handling in Fernloft report exports is still eating more CPU than expected. Every export re-resolves the tenant's zone per row instead of per batch, so the Harwick cluster spikes whenever the Quarrel team schedules their end-of-month runs. Batching the lookup cuts it by roughly 60% in staging. Before we commit, here are the knobs we're proposing to ship with.

tuning table, kawep-tawif:
CAPS = {
    "olidor": 80,
    "belion": 7,
    "quenys": 225,
    "druox": 839,
    "fraath": 482,
}

Handover — Pricing, Corvella Line

Welcome aboard, Dmitri. The Corvella range pricing is mostly settled, but the mid-tier SKU is still underwater on margin. I've been nudging list prices up 3% per quarter — gently, so partners don't squeal. Marta in commercial has the models. One thing you should know before your first pricing review:

confidential, kahog-bawif: The northern region missed its Pramir quota by 20.0 percent last quarter. Casaxek Freight plans to lower the Fraion list price by 41.5 percent in December. The finance team signed off on a budget of $236.4 million for Project Druius. The renewal with Fenysix Partners closes at $91.3 million a year, 2.1 percent below the last contract.

Reception staff at Mirefold Crane should be aware that the recording studio on the ground floor, used for internal training videos, must remain locked whenever a session is not in progress. If a presenter arrives for a scheduled recording, check their booking in the day sheet before granting entry, and remind them that the red light above the door must be switched on while filming. To unlock the studio door, use the code below.

badge for hahog-kajop: bdg-OOCJJ-0